Green Day Premiering New Song During ‘NHL Outdoors’

Green Day will be premiering a new song this weekend during NHL Outdoors, the National Hockey League’s event where teams face off in special outdoor regular-season games.

Per Billboardthe new track titled “Here Comes the Shock” will be featured during a highlight reel video set to air on February 20 during the NHL Outdoors game between the Colorado Avalanche and the Las Vegas Golden Knights.

The premiere of “Here Comes the Shock” is part of Green Day’s two-year partnership with the NHL which is set to run through the end of this season. Whether the NHL will renew its partnership with Green Day is currently unknown, but don’t be surprised if it doesn’t happen especially after the band’s performance at the 2020 NHL All-Star Game which saw Billie Joe Armstrong drop a number of F-Bombs on live television.
